About the role
As Compliance Associate, you'll join Zendable's US Compliance department in a role that supports two primary functions: supporting Legal & Compliance (L&C) leadership on cross-functional projects, and partnering with the Compliance Management System (CMS) team on program oversight. You’ll be primarily responsible for project managing strategic initiatives for L&C leadership and supporting the day-to-day rigor of the CMS — policies and procedures, training, monitoring and testing, complaints and issues management, and audits.
This is a role for someone who moves fast, thinks in systems, and is comfortable being the person who keeps a dozen moving pieces on track without losing sight of the regulatory details that matter. You'll bring an AI-first mentality to how you work, looking for ways to use tools and automation to move faster and surface insights that a manual process would miss.
You'll work closely with the CMS team as well as stakeholders across Legal, Risk, Product, and Zendable's bank partners.

Compliance Program Support
Support the maintenance and periodic review of policies and procedures and compliance training, ensuring they reflect current regulatory requirements and business practices
Assist in executing the monitoring and testing calendar, documenting findings, and tracking remediation to closure
Support complaints and issues management, analyzing data to spot trends and recurring root causes
Prepare documentation and coordinate logistics for internal and external audits and exams
Use AI tools to accelerate document review, data analysis, and reporting wherever it creates a genuine efficiency gain
What you need to succeed in this role
Experience in a compliance, risk, or regulatory project/program management role within a fintech/bank partnership environment
Hands-on experience with Jira and Confluence for compliance program tracking and documentation
Familiarity with bank partnership management, including working across compliance requirements set by partner banks
Solid knowledge of US financial services regulations (e.g., UDAAP, TILA, ECOA, FCRA, BSA/AML, GLBA, as applicable to the business)
Sharp analytical skills with strong attention to detail and the ability to interpret data and spot patterns
A genuine sense of urgency and a bias toward action
An AI-first mentality — comfortable evaluating and adopting AI tools to work smarter and faster
Excellent written and verbal communication, with the ability to work across leadership, subject-matter experts, and external partners
